Today Cisco expanded on its popular Cisco Unified Computing System (UCS) with the introduction of its M5 generation. M5 will extend Cisco’s total-system approach to computing. The newest generation of UCS will continue to build on the company’s vision to deliver pervasive simplicity, uncompromised application performance, and strategic, future-proof IT.
Cisco has taken its unique approach to computing, UCS, and expanded and built on it with this new M5 generation. According to the company, the new design can reduce administration and management costs by up to 63% and accelerate the delivery of new application services by up to 83%. On top of that, M5 will help address some issues that help companies become more competitive including real-time analytics, faster decision-making, and more sustainable solutions. The new M5 lineup delivers the performance needed for new applications while also giving IT the simplicity they need.

This new lineup will feature Intel’s new Xeon Scalable processors as well as double the memory of the previous UCS lineup. Cisco stated that in their lab, they were able to be a performance increase of 86% over the previous version, making this a large step forward for businesses running data intensive workloads such as real-time analytics and in-memory computing. Along with the new Intel CPUs, higher memory, and better performance, the UCS M5 will come with the “highest GPU density in the industry,” making it an attractive choice in VDI.
